Output 9e1116886c21b95eb69169486ccca7ff68921145f552a81ad57c8779f099d8ce:14

value
34217737
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ef5f2b322a7dc709715f14e5109a85789456da63 OP_EQUAL
address
3PWhRq953JxDbhEVZoydo1ny5ygTcDxunh
transaction
9e1116886c21b95eb69169486ccca7ff68921145f552a81ad57c8779f099d8ce
spent
true